Company finds natural solution that turns plants into gasoline
After three years of clandestine development, a Georgia company is now going public with a simple, natural way to convert anything that grows out of the Earth into oil.
J.C. Bell, an agricultural researcher and CEO of Bell Bio-Energy, Inc., says he's isolated and modified specific bacteria that will, on a very large scale, naturally change plant material – including the leftovers from food – into hydrocarbons to fuel cars and trucks.

Chickens in the coop
The chicks are still a bit downy. Eglu coop was delivered days ago, thought it'd be a great day to set it up. They got a bit confused at sundown and tried to roost under the water. Got them into the coop via the egg door. Right now I hope they're snuggled in. Still about 5 months or so before the first green egg is produced. Should get about 9 eggs a week from the 3 hens. Styrofoam & Louisville: Ignorance is Dangerous
Are there any community-based initiatives in place regarding the importance of banning polystyrene (Styrofoam is a brand name you might be familiar with) #6 "to-go" containers so commonly used here in Louisville?
Foam products are not biodegradable which means that they cannot be broken down in the environment by natural process. Therefore living forever, that's right, FOREVER, in our landfills right alongside most other plastics (disposable diapers!), nylon and tin cans. Insulation
I got my exterior walls insulated this past Fall and it really made a difference this Winter. I completely was able to stop using a space heater in my living room because it is no longer drafty. My electric and gas bill also went down dramatically, I only used half as much energy and gas in December. It also really helped increase the comfort inside my home; it's no longer drafty and I can keep the thermostat at a lower temperature, as well. The heat seems to stay around longer than before.
